Where is Central Valley, Utah ?

Central Valley is located in Sevier County, southeast-central Utah, USA. It lies near the Sevier River, south of Richfield and north of Monroe. Central Valley is situated in a region known for its rich agricultural landscape, nestled amidst the picturesque scenery of the state’s central Rocky Mountains.
